Backhoe Trenching in Atlanta, GA

Backhoe trenching services involve the use of a backhoe machine to dig narrow, precise trenches in the ground. These trenches are often needed for installing underground utilities such as water lines, sewer pipes, electrical cables, or drainage systems. Homeowners typically request this service for projects like expanding irrigation systems, preparing land for landscaping, or installing new fencing that requires underground posts. Understanding the scope of trenching work, including the depth and length of trenches needed, helps property owners plan their projects effectively.

Before requesting backhoe trenching, property owners should consider factors such as the location of existing underground utilities to prevent damage, the type of soil on the property, and any permits that might be required. It’s also helpful to have a clear idea of the trench dimensions and the purpose of the installation to ensure the excavation meets project specifications. Proper planning can facilitate a smooth process and help achieve the desired results efficiently.

Project Types

Common Backhoe Trenching Jobs

Drainage Solutions - trenches are dug to improve water flow and prevent flooding.

Utility Line Installation - trenches provide a pathway for electrical, water, or gas lines.

Foundation Preparation - trenches are used to set and reinforce building foundations.

Landscape Drainage - trenches help direct runoff away from lawns and gardens.

Irrigation System Installation - trenches create channels for sprinkler and drip systems.

Erosion Control - trenches help stabilize soil and reduce land erosion on properties.

FAQ

Backhoe Trenching Questions

What types of projects require backhoe trenching? Backhoe trenching is commonly used for installing utilities, drainage systems, irrigation lines, and fence posts around properties.

How deep can a backhoe trench? Backhoes can typically dig trenches up to 6 to 8 feet deep, depending on the equipment and soil conditions.

Is backhoe trenching suitable for small residential yards? Yes, backhoe trenching can be effective for small to medium-sized residential projects, offering precise and efficient digging.

What should property owners consider before trenching? It's important to identify underground utilities, check property boundaries, and plan for proper trench backfill and compaction.
